Inpatient Detoxification -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Programs - Cedar Island, NC.

Inpatient detoxification is recommended when someone is withdrawing from substance use due to the fact that withdrawal can be dangerous. While in an inpatient detoxification facility in Cedar Island patients can be closely monitored for symptoms of drug or alcohol withdrawal which could cause health risks or even death in more severe cases. Someone struggling with alcoholism for instance would need to be observed closely and probably administered certain prescription medications that works to prevent seizures and delirium tremens. Prescription benzodiazepine withdrawal is another example that could cause very similar withdrawal symptoms, and medical professionals in an inpatient detox facility would minimize health risks.

There is not an exact practice for each patient in detoxification, because of the unique differences that each person presents when entering the detoxification facility. An individual who is otherwise in good health may be in detox for 3 or 4 days and be discharged without much intervention, while a different person may require intensive oversight and medical intervention for 7 to 10 days or more. Medical safety is of the highest concern, as well as a transition to a rehab program for patients who need to go to an actual substance abuse rehabilitation facility once detox is finished. Many detox facilities work with drug treatment facilities to make this transition possible, since detoxification is merely the first step in a much more comprehensive rehabilitation plan for recovering addicts.
